Keepho5ll Python Fix Bug: Is It Really a Python Package?

This is one area where extra caution is needed.

Some websites publish examples involving import keepho5ll and claim that Keepho5ll is a Python package. Other sources make stronger claims about suspicious or malicious Python components.

Because these claims conflict, you should not install an unknown package simply because a webpage recommends a pip install command.

If Python reports something like:

ModuleNotFoundError: No module named 'keepho5ll'

do not immediately assume that installing a package with the same name is the correct fix.

Instead:

  1. Check your project’s requirements.txt.
  2. Inspect pyproject.toml or other dependency files.
  3. Determine which package your application actually expects.
  4. Check the package’s trusted repository.
  5. Verify its publisher and release history.
  6. Create a clean virtual environment for testing.
  7. Avoid executing untrusted installation scripts.

Python’s package ecosystem is extensive, and similarly named or deliberately misleading packages can create security problems.

How to Investigate a Keepho5ll File Safely

If software keepho5ll has appeared on your computer unexpectedly, resist the temptation to double-click it.

Start by identifying the file.

1. Check the file location

The directory can provide useful clues.

For example, a file inside a known application’s installation directory may have a legitimate explanation. A randomly named executable inside a temporary download folder deserves more scrutiny.

2. Check its digital signature

On Windows, right-click an executable, open Properties, and look for a Digital Signatures tab.

An absent or invalid signature does not automatically prove malware, but it is a reason to investigate further.

3. Check when it appeared

Compare the file’s creation date with:

A timeline can reveal where an unfamiliar file originated.

4. Scan before execution

Use your operating system’s built-in security tools or a reputable security product to scan the file.

Do not disable antivirus protection simply because an unfamiliar installer claims that security software is blocking installation.

Should You Delete Software Keepho5ll?

Not necessarily.

Deleting an unknown file without understanding its role can break another application. At the same time, leaving an unexplained executable running indefinitely is not ideal.

A safer approach is:

  1. Identify the file.
  2. Identify its parent application.
  3. Check its publisher or signature.
  4. Scan it for threats.
  5. Determine whether it starts automatically.
  6. Research the exact file path and filename.
  7. Remove it only when you understand what it belongs to.

Some online guides suggest that Keepho5ll may be a bundled utility or background component, but these descriptions are not sufficiently verified to establish a universal removal procedure.
